在Jenkins中创建文件的备份和复制主要可以做到以下几点:
-
增强数据安全性:通过定期备份Jenkins的配置文件、作业配置和构建记录,可以在数据丢失或损坏时快速恢复系统到正常状态。
-
方便迁移和恢复:如果需要将Jenkins从一个服务器迁移到另一个服务器,备份文件可以简化迁移过程。通过复制备份文件到新服务器并恢复,可以快速启动新的Jenkins实例。
-
版本控制:备份文件可以用作版本控制,记录Jenkins系统的配置和作业设置的变化历史。这对于跟踪更改、审计和故障排查非常有用。
-
减少停机时间:在发生故障时,有备份可用可以大大减少系统的恢复时间,从而减少因系统不可用而导致的停机时间。
-
环境一致性:在多个Jenkins环境中,可以通过复制相同的配置文件和作业设置来确保各个环境之间的一致性,这对于维持多环境下的持续集成和持续部署流程非常重要。
这些操作通常可以使用Jenkins的插件如 "ThinBackup" 或 "Periodic Backup Plugin" 来完成,这些插件提供了自动化的备份和恢复功能,允许用户配置备份的频率、存储位置及备份内容。